"""
The Sponge Roll Problem with Columnwise Column Generation for the PuLP Modeller
Authors: Antony Phillips, Dr Stuart Mitchell 2008
"""
# Import Column Generation functions
from CGcolumnwise import *
# The Master Problem is created
prob, obj, constraints = createMaster()
# A list of starting patterns is created
newPatterns = [[1,0,0],[0,1,0],[0,0,1]]
# New patterns will be added until newPatterns is an empty list
while newPatterns:
# The new patterns are added to the problem
addPatterns(obj,constraints,newPatterns)
# The master problem is solved, and the dual variables are returned
duals = masterSolve(prob)
# The sub problem is solved and a new pattern will be returned if there is one
# which can reduce the master objective function
newPatterns = subSolve(duals)
# The master problem is solved with Integer Constraints not relaxed
solution, varsdict = masterSolve(prob,relax = False)
# Display Solution
for i,j in list(varsdict.items()):
print(i, "=", j)
print("objective = ", solution)
